The Pseudomonas aeruginosa multidrug efflux regulator MexR uses an oxidation-sensing mechanism
MexR is a MarR family protein that negatively regulates multidrug efflux systems in the human pathogen Pseudomonas aeruginosa. The mechanism of MexR-regulated antibiotic resistance has never been elucidated in the past. We present here that two Cys residues in MexR are redox-active. They form interm...
